If you look on the DVLA site you can enquire about a vehicle at https://www.vehicleenquiry.service.gov.uk/ by entering the registration number and make. With a vehicle this old the chances are small that it is still around and it still has it's original registration. We see a lot of enquiries like this and it's rare for the bike to still exist. However, yours does! It is off the road at present and you cannot see where it is from the data but you can apply to the DVLA to send a message to the current Owner. Let us know how you get on?
